Hypertrophic Cardiomyopathy: Genetic Testing and Risk Stratification.
Fergus Stafford1, Kate Thomson2,3, Alexandra Butters1,4
1Cardio Genomics Program at Centenary Institute, The University of Sydney, Locked Bag 6, Newtown, NSW, 2042, Australia.
Genetic testing advances understanding of hypertrophic cardiomyopathy (HCM). Genetics plays a key role in cascade testing, risk stratification, and future patient management for improved outcomes.

Background:
- Hypertrophic cardiomyopathy (HCM) was initially considered a purely Mendelian disorder.
- Emerging research identifies distinct HCM sub-groups with varied genetic underpinnings.
- Some HCM cases stem from sarcomere variants, while others arise from genes mimicking HCM.
Purpose of the Study:
- To review the genetic basis of hypertrophic cardiomyopathy (HCM).
- To highlight recent advancements in genetic testing for HCM.
- To explore the role of genetics in risk stratification and management of HCM.
Main Methods:
- Review of current scientific literature on HCM genetics.
- Analysis of recent genetic testing methodologies and their clinical utility.
- Evaluation of the evolving role of genetic information in patient care.
Main Results:
- Genetic testing is valuable for cascade screening in families with HCM.
- Genotype information is increasingly relevant for prognosis and patient management.
- Emerging evidence supports genetics in guiding risk stratification and treatment decisions.
Conclusions:
- Genetic testing is an essential tool in managing hypertrophic cardiomyopathy (HCM).
- Genotype-directed management promises improved outcomes for HCM patients and families.
- Future applications of genetic insights will further refine HCM risk assessment and treatment strategies.
